
Match Preview: ATL UTD 2 vs. Birmingham Legion
July 5, 2022 - United Soccer League Championship (USL)
Atlanta United 2 News Release
ATLANTA - Atlanta United 2 hosts Birmingham Legion at Fifth Third Bank Stadium in Kennesaw, Georgia on Wednesday, July 6. The match is scheduled to kick off at 7:30 p.m. ET and will be streamed live on ESPN+.
MATCH INFORMATION
Wednesday, July 6 | Fifth Third Bank Stadium | 7:30 p.m. ET
ATL UTD 2 (4-12-2, 14 points) vs. Birmingham Legion (7-5-4, 25 points)
Stream: ESPN+
ATL UTD 2 played to a 2-2 draw in its last match against El Paso Locomotive on Saturday. Tristan Trager recorded a brace in his second-consecutive match, scoring in the 11th and 17th minutes before a stoppage-time goal from El Paso drew the sides level.
TRISTAN TRAGER
The newly-crowned USL Championship Player of the Week continues to impress in his early days in Atlanta.
Trager has scored in three consecutive matches, a feat that no ATL UTD 2 player has accomplished this season.
The 22-year-old forward averages a goal every 80.4 minutes, the best rate by any USLC player that has logged at least 200 minutes.
BIRMINGHAM LEGION IN 2022
Birmingham Legion currently sits sixth in the USL Championship's Western Conference and has won four of its last five matches.
The only blemish in that five-match run came Saturday in the team's last match against Louisville City, which they lost 2-1 on a late penalty shot scored by Sean Totsch.
Legion FC boasts one of the best defenses in the USLC; however, the offense has fired in just 15 goals this season, the second-lowest tally in the league.
